溫馨提示×

java內(nèi)部類修飾符怎么使用

小億
108
2023-09-15 18:58:43
欄目: 編程語言

在Java中,內(nèi)部類的修飾符可以是public、protected、private和static。以下是這些修飾符的使用方式:

  1. public修飾符:如果希望內(nèi)部類可以被外部類以及其他類訪問到,可以使用public修飾符。使用方式如下:
public class OuterClass {
public class InnerClass {
// 內(nèi)部類的成員和方法
}
}
  1. protected修飾符:如果希望內(nèi)部類只能被外部類和其子類訪問到,可以使用protected修飾符。使用方式如下:
public class OuterClass {
protected class InnerClass {
// 內(nèi)部類的成員和方法
}
}
  1. private修飾符:如果希望內(nèi)部類只能被外部類訪問到,可以使用private修飾符。使用方式如下:
public class OuterClass {
private class InnerClass {
// 內(nèi)部類的成員和方法
}
}
  1. static修飾符:如果希望內(nèi)部類可以直接通過外部類訪問,而不需要創(chuàng)建外部類的實例,可以使用static修飾符。使用方式如下:
public class OuterClass {
public static class InnerClass {
// 內(nèi)部類的成員和方法
}
}

請注意,以上修飾符的使用方式僅僅是示例,具體使用的場景還需要根據(jù)實際需求來確定。

0